Anchorage partners with Spark to launch on-chain lending services for institutional users
Foresight News reported that Anchorage Digital has launched an on-chain lending service in collaboration with Spark (formerly MakerDAO), allowing institutions to borrow through the on-chain lending platform while having their assets under custody. Spark developer Phoenix will obtain "direct legal ownership" of the staked assets, while Anchorage Digital's collateral management and secure settlement infrastructure, Atlas, will be responsible for overseeing collateral management functions, including forced liquidation.
